In addition, I know from past experience (living there) and research that everything else will cost more in Hawaii as well. In Indiana we have been able to put away about 150K each year since graduation. We know that this will not be possible in Hawaii but we are incredibly frugal (on the up side I intend to send my son to the University of Hawaii which I understand as really resonable tuition compared to many state schools). Moving to Oahu is so important to me that I made my wife promise to do so before I would marry her. Indeed, the memories of the North Shore surf were some of the most powerful emotions that kept me going through the hell and poverty of CRNA school.

: My wife and I are CRNA's and have job offers in Honolulu (I was stationed in Oahu when I was in the Navy and loved it there). The pay would be 140K for me and 120K per annum for her. In Indiana we earn around 120K apiece so it would be twenty thousand or so a year increase. Our main question involves how much it cost us to RENT on the North Shore (we own a modest home in Indiana which we are in the process of selling for about 120K). We do not wish to spend more than around $2,000 a month for rent. Our tastes are simple, but we want something with at least two bedrooms (we have an eight year old son) and that is not in a really high crime area. Also, our jobs in Honolulu will require each of us to commute four days per week. I am figuring about two hours each way does this sound right?
